What to bring:
- Camera, Lenses and accessories
- A “Camera Backpack” for your Camera and equipment(preferrably padded for protection)
- A Sturdy Tripod and Ball head
- Sturdy hiking Boots/shoes(Waterproof are preferred)
- Nylon hiking socks
- Water Shoes(not recommended for hiking)
- Zip off Nylon(quick dry) pants are recommended
- Hiking or Fly Fishing shirts are recommended(cotton will work, but is not ideal for wicking)
- Rain gear(nylon over pants, waterproof jacket and hat)
- Lightweight umbrella (if we are shooting in a light rain)
- Sunscreen and bug spray
- Sunglasses and a hat
- Trail snacks
- Water, 2 Liter, Lexan Water Bottle
- Laptop / editing software (optional)
- An adventurous spirit
Recommended Lenses/Equipment:
- Ultra-wide to wide angle lens
- Macro lens
- Mid-range zoom lens
- Telephoto lens
- Polarizer, Neutral Density and ND Grads
- Lens cloth and cleaning solution
